Compliance context
AB 802 (Public Resources Code §25402.10)
AB 802 requires every California commercial building over 50,000 sq ft to report energy use to the CEC annually; the CEC publicly discloses the results statewide.

Frequently asked questions
What is Kinley West La (Hn150)'s energy grade?
Kinley West La (Hn150) scores 98 out of 100 on ENERGY STAR — band A (High performer (85–100)) — in its 2024 California disclosure. Scores are national percentiles against similar buildings; 75+ qualifies for ENERGY STAR certification.
How much energy does Kinley West La (Hn150) use?
Its 2024 site energy-use intensity was 33.7 kBtu/ft² across 145,172 sq ft, including 905,739 kWh of electricity and 17,965 therms of natural gas.
